Confucius’ Pillow Pill,Tonifies the kidneys and calms the heart; enhances intelligence and soothes the spirit. Indicated for palpitations and insomnia due to deficiency of the heart and kidneys, restlessness of the mind, a bright red tongue with little coating, and a deep, fine pulse. Clinically, it is primarily used to treat insomnia, senile dementia, and att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) in children.
